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Interconnect circuit system, verification system and method

A circuit system and circuit module technology, applied in the field of interconnected circuit systems and verification systems, can solve the problems of high labor cost, inability to provide interconnection channels for multiple bus transmission protocols, poor reusability, etc., to achieve low labor cost and reusability. strong effect

Active Publication Date: 2021-07-13
北京燧原智能科技有限公司
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] At present, the existing interconnection bus model cannot provide a common interconnection channel for various bus transmission protocols, and the reusability is poor. The interconnection channel can only be redeveloped for different bus transmission protocols, and the labor cost is high.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Interconnect circuit system, verification system and method
  • Interconnect circuit system, verification system and method
  • Interconnect circuit system, verification system and method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0038] figure 1 It is a schematic structural diagram of an interconnection circuit system provided by Embodiment 1 of the present invention. This embodiment is applicable to the case of verifying the collaborative work ability between core function modules under the condition that the interconnection circuit of the core circuit modules is not completed. Such as figure 1 As shown, the interconnection circuit system 10 provided by this embodiment includes: an interconnection bus model 11 and a protocol transaction pool 12, wherein,

[0039] The protocol transaction pool 12 is used to receive the protocol transaction sent by the circuit module 60 under test, store the protocol transaction, and generate a transaction to be transmitted corresponding to the protocol transaction, and send the transaction to be transmitted to the interconnection bus model 11 ; Wherein, the tested circuit module 60 includes a master circuit module 61 and a slave circuit module 62;

[0040] The interc...

Embodiment 2

[0091] Figure 7 A schematic structural diagram of a verification system for cooperating among integrated circuit modules provided in Embodiment 2 of the present invention. This embodiment is applicable to verifying the cooperating ability between core function modules under the condition that the interconnection circuit of the core circuit modules is not completed. Circumstances for verification. Such as Figure 7 As shown, the verification system for cooperating among integrated circuit modules specifically includes: a stimulus model 30, a function simulation model 20, a memory model 40, a scoreboard 50, and at least one interconnected circuit system 10 described in any embodiment of the present invention. . in,

[0092] The excitation model 30 is used to generate the command set of the tested circuit module 60, the configuration information of the interconnection circuit system and the configuration information of the memory model, and send the command set to the host ci...

Embodiment 3

[0140] Figure 9 Embodiment 3 of the present invention provides a flow chart of a method for verifying collaborative work between integrated circuit modules. This embodiment is applicable to verifying the collaborative work capability between core function modules under the condition that the interconnection circuit of the core circuit modules is not completed. The case of verification. The method can be executed by a verification system that cooperates among integrated circuit modules provided by an embodiment of the present invention. The system can be implemented in software and / or hardware, and can generally be integrated into a computer.

[0141] Such as image 3 As shown, the method for verifying the cooperative work between integrated circuit modules in this embodiment specifically includes:

[0142] S310. Generate the command set of the circuit module under test, the configuration information of the interconnection circuit system, and the memory model configuration i...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the invention discloses an interconnected circuit system, a verification system and a method. The interconnected circuit system includes: an interconnected bus model and a protocol transaction pool, the protocol transaction pool is used to receive the protocol transaction sent by the circuit module under test, store the protocol transaction, and generate a transaction to be transmitted corresponding to the protocol transaction , sending the transaction to be transmitted to the interconnection bus model; wherein, the circuit module under test includes a master circuit module and a slave circuit module, and the protocol transaction includes a protocol access transaction and a protocol feedback transaction; the interconnection The bus model is used to receive the transaction to be transferred, and realize the transfer of the transaction to be transferred between the master circuit module and the slave circuit module. The above-mentioned interconnection circuit system can provide a general interconnection channel for various bus transmission protocols, and has strong reusability.

Description

technical field [0001] Embodiments of the present invention relate to the technical field of integrated circuits, and in particular to an interconnected circuit system, a verification system and a method. Background technique [0002] In chip design, especially 5G and artificial intelligence chips, large-scale interconnection of core circuit modules is essential. In the early development of integrated circuits, more than 70% of the workload is in the verification stage. Among them, in the absence of interconnection circuits, completing the interconnection function verification of core circuit modules and providing feedback on performance and interconnection circuit design is an effective way to improve verification completeness, optimize function and performance design, and shorten verification time. In this situation without interconnected circuits, an interconnect bus model is essential. [0003] At present, the existing interconnection bus model cannot provide a common 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F30/367
CPCG06F30/367
Inventor 杨兵
Owner 北京燧原智能科技有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products